Overview
The use of signals transmitted by global navigation satellite systems (GNSS) as a tool for earth remote sensing has been attracting growing interest in recent years, in particular for spaceborne missions. For such techniques, several on‐board processing strategies have been proposed, either based on on‐board signal generation or based on ‘blind’ interferometric processing. Presented is a comprehensive comparison of these two categories of GNSS‐R processing techniques by introducing a generalised decomposition of the cross‐correlation waveform.
